In preparation for the Dexfolio app’s release onto the Google Play Store and Apple App Store, our team has been hard at work making some significant improvements to the Dexfolio app.

We want to share with you the progress we’ve made:

  • Completed backend migration to Firestore — a process of over 6 tasks — which allows data from already connected addresses to update instantly.
  • Improved backend logic to better handle the refreshing of data that is displayed when addresses are added to the app. Before it was 20+ seconds, and now it’s 1 second.
  • we created automated unit tests that check every feature in our app before we merge new code, so we get alerted if the code accidentally breaks any app features
  • Added more alert triggers (10% and 25% increases) so you can be even more aware of your token changes.
  • Fixed notification logic and a multitude of bugs to ensure you can rely on dexfolio notifications.
  • Fixed 20 low to medium severity bugs, ensuring users have a smoother and more reliable experience.
  • A number of minor wording and design changes to give a better user experience — including improved display of error messages.
  • A variety of backend library updates and code refactoring — allowing for better stability as we continue to develop and expand on Dexfolio’s capabilities.
  • Improved handling of unexpected errors — reducing the impact that any errors will have on the usability of the app.

As you can see, some significant development has happened since our last update. With key areas focusing on optimizing refresh speeds, resolving bugs and further improving the usability of the app. Putting Dexfolio in a great position for it’s launch.
